Nome QLD — Suburb Profile
Population, median income, rent prices, housing costs and demographics for Nome, Queensland. ABS Census 2021.
The population of Nome QLD is 990 according to the 2021 Census. The median personal income in Nome is $782 per week ($40,664 per year). Median rent in Nome is $274 per week ($1,187 per month). Nome has a median age of 52 years, older than the national median of 38. Nome has a population density of 18.6 people per km².
The most common overseas birthplace in Nome is England. The most common religion is No Religion (37% of residents). After English, the most spoken language is Other. The median monthly mortgage repayment in Nome is $1,733.
